Abstract

PURPOSE: To improve the casting yield by performing casting of a metal in such way that the metal is melted by passing a high frequency current through the high- frequency induction winding installed around the metal, and the metal is maintained for a prescribed period at the most suitable temperature for casting, and then the molten metal is brought to the central part by increasing the high-frequency current.
CONSTITUTION: The conductive metal to be melted is contained in crucible 1 under condition where piston 3a is lowered and the lower end of crucible 1 is inserted into crucible receiver 4. Under this condition, a high-frequency current is supplied to high-frequency induction winding 5 installed around the metal, and, when the metal is melted, heat controlling device 10 intermits or reduces the high-frequency current supplied from high-frequency power source 6 in accordance with the detecting signal from radiation thermometer 9, and thus maintains the molten metal at the most suitable temperature for casting for a prescribed period. Then, heat controlling device 10 returns the high-frequency current from high-frequency power source 6 to the melting condition, so that the temperature of melted metal is increased and the metal is brought to the central part. Simultaneously, piston 3a is raised and crucible 1 is released from crucible receiver 4, and then both sides of crucible 1 are opened and the molten metal is casted into mold 7 from sprue 8.
